当前位置 主页 > 技术大全 >

    VMware报错:无法找到操作系统解决方案
    vmware提示找不到操作系统

    栏目:技术大全 时间:2025-03-28 16:11



    VMware提示找不到操作系统:深度解析与高效解决方案 在虚拟化技术日益普及的今天,VMware作为行业领先的虚拟化平台,为企业和个人用户提供了强大的虚拟机创建与管理能力

        然而,在使用VMware过程中,用户可能会遇到各种各样的问题,其中“VMware提示找不到操作系统”这一问题尤为常见且令人头疼

        此问题不仅影响工作效率,还可能导致重要数据的丢失或损坏

        本文将深入探讨这一问题的成因、影响以及提供一系列高效、有针对性的解决方案,帮助用户迅速摆脱困境,确保虚拟化环境的稳定运行

         一、问题概述 当启动VMware虚拟机时,如果屏幕显示“找不到操作系统”的错误信息,通常意味着虚拟机无法正确加载或识别安装在虚拟机硬盘上的操作系统

        这一现象可能伴随不同的错误代码或提示信息,如“No bootable device found”、“Operating System not found”等,具体取决于VMware版本和配置环境

         二、成因分析 1.虚拟机配置错误: -BIOS/UEFI设置不当:虚拟机的BIOS或UEFI设置可能未正确配置启动顺序或禁用了必要的启动设备

         -硬盘控制器类型不匹配:虚拟机中设置的硬盘控制器类型(如IDE、SCSI、SATA等)与实际操作系统安装时所使用的类型不一致

         2.虚拟机磁盘文件问题: -磁盘文件损坏:虚拟机磁盘文件(如.vmdk文件)可能因各种原因(如硬盘故障、不当操作等)而损坏

         -磁盘文件路径错误:虚拟机配置文件中的磁盘文件路径被更改或指向了错误的位置

         3.ISO镜像问题: -ISO文件损坏:用于安装操作系统的ISO镜像文件可能不完整或已损坏

         -挂载错误:ISO镜像未正确挂载到虚拟机的光驱上,或挂载后未设置为启动时的首选设备

         4.操作系统安装问题: -安装过程中断:操作系统安装过程中因电源故障、手动中断等原因未完成安装

         -引导扇区损坏:操作系统的引导扇区(MBR或GPT)可能因病毒攻击、不当的磁盘操作而损坏

         5.兼容性问题: -VMware版本与操作系统不兼容:某些操作系统版本可能不被当前VMware版本支持

         -硬件虚拟化技术未启用:宿主机的CPU虚拟化技术(如Intel VT-x或AMD-V)未开启,导致虚拟机无法正常运行

         三、影响分析 1.工作效率下降:频繁遇到启动失败问题,严重影响日常工作的连续性和效率

         2.数据丢失风险:若处理不当,可能导致虚拟机内的重要数据无法访问或丢失

         3.成本增加:为解决该问题可能需要投入额外的时间和资源,包括技术支持费用、硬件升级等

         4.信任度下降:频繁的技术故障会降低用户对VMware平台的信任度,影响技术选型决策

         四、高效解决方案 针对上述成因,以下提供一系列高效、具体的解决方案: 1.检查并调整虚拟机配置: - 进入虚拟机BIOS/UEFI设置,确保启动顺序正确,通常应将硬盘设为第一启动项

         - 检查并调整硬盘控制器类型,确保与操作系统安装时使用的类型一致

         2.修复或替换虚拟机磁盘文件: - 使用VMware自带的工具(如VMware Disk Utility)检查并修复磁盘文件

         - 如果磁盘文件损坏严重,考虑从备份中恢复或重新创建虚拟机并重新安装操作系统

         - 确认虚拟机配置文件中的磁盘文件路径正确无误

         3.检查ISO镜像及挂载状态: - 验证ISO镜像文件的完整性,必要时重新下载或复制

         - 确保ISO镜像已正确挂载到虚拟机的光驱,并在BIOS/UEFI中设置为启动时的首选设备

         4.修复操作系统引导扇区: - 使用Windows安装介质启动虚拟机,进入恢复环境,使用`bootrec /fixmbr`或`bootrec /rebuildbcd`命令修复MBR

         - 对于Linux系统,可以使用Live CD/USB启动,使用`grub-install`等工具重建GRUB引导

         5.确保兼容性与启用硬件虚拟化: - 确认VMware版本与操作系统版本兼容

         - 在宿主机的BIOS设置中启用Intel VT-x或AMD-V等硬件虚拟化技术

         6.日志分析与专业支持: - 查看VMware日志文件(如vmware.log),分析错误详情,可能提供更多线索

         - 若问题依旧无法解决,考虑联系VMware官方技术支持或寻求专业IT服务提供商的帮助

         五、预防措施 1.定期备份:定期备份虚拟机及其配置文件,以防数据丢失

         2.正确操作:遵循VMware官方文档进行操作,避免不当配置或操作导致的问题

         3.软件更新:保持VMware及操作系统的最新状态,及时安装安全补丁和更新

         4.硬件检查:定期检查宿主机的硬件健康状况,确保硬件性能稳定

         六、结语 “VMware提示找不到操作系统”这一问题虽常见且复杂,但通过细致的分析和正确的解决策略,完全有能力迅速解决

        本文不仅深入剖析了问题的成因和影响,还提供了详尽的解决方案和预防措施,旨在帮助用户建立起一套完善的故障排查与应对机制

        面对虚拟化环境中的挑战,保持冷静、科学分析、有效应对,是确保业务连续性和数据安全的关键

        希望本文能为您的虚拟化之旅保驾护航,让VMware成为您高效工作的得力助手